Known best for its ramens, katsu curries and yaki soba noodle dishes, most people have their favourite dish that they stick to at Wagamama. However with so many exciting dishes on the menu, why not go for something like the yasai samla curry, tofu harusame salad with glass noodles or the seared nuoc cham tuna.
Visiting with the kids in tow? The kids menu is filled with mini versions of the adult dishes as well as slightly plainer options for the fussy ones. They can go for a milder version of a chicken ramen, mini chicken or yasai katsu and a scoop of ice cream or ice lolly to finish their meal. The menu also features fun activities to keep them occupied which means that you don’t have to.
To accompany your main dishes, why not go for a few sides that are great for sharing, but equally just as good for one person. Try the crispy chicken and sriracha hirata steamed buns, crispy fried chilli squid or keep things simple with edamame beans. Due to the laid back serving style Wagamama is known for, these dishes will appear as and when they are ready.
Merging together Asian ingredients and classic western desserts, you end up with the like of, white chocolate and, matcha cheesecake, banana katsu (for the katsu purists) and mango and matcha layer cake a great way to finish your Japanese feast.
